Transaction 07d2b76096d88746ce46f26e1e966d73e377df96fd2f990f70da03ee8f347108
3 Input
2 Outputs
- 07d2b76096d88746ce46f26e1e966d73e377df96fd2f990f70da03ee8f347108:0
- 07d2b76096d88746ce46f26e1e966d73e377df96fd2f990f70da03ee8f347108:1
value 227696
address 1AcTByEWvmyfrt7BSpf9SzKLPLo2g2fEWf
value 20000000
address 14wdVo9pcfNm9Kt8ihTUdZELoEBRzkwxQ6